#55fe4c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#55fe4c is composed of 33.3% red, 99.6% green and 29.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 70.1% yellow and 0.4% black. It has a hue angle of 117 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 64.7%. #55fe4c color hex could be obtained by blending #aaff98 with #00fd00. Closest websafe color is: #66ff33.

#55fe4c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#55fe4c has RGB values of R:85, G:254, B:76 and CMYK values of C:0.67, M:0, Y:0.7, K:0. Its decimal value is 5635660.
